Frequently Asked Questions about Movies in Ocean City, MD

This FAQ section addresses common inquiries regarding cinematic experiences in Ocean City, Maryland. The information provided aims to offer clarity and practical guidance for residents and visitors seeking film entertainment.

Question 1: What movie theaters operate in Ocean City?

Ocean City’s primary cinema is Fox Sun & Surf Cinema. Additional venues, such as the Art League of Ocean City, may host occasional film screenings or specialized film festivals. Verifying current operational status and schedules directly with each venue is recommended.

Question 2: Are there outdoor movie screenings available?

Outdoor film screenings occur periodically, often during the summer months. Locations, schedules, and film selections vary. Consulting local event listings or municipal websites provides up-to-date information regarding outdoor cinematic events.

Question 3: How much do movie tickets typically cost?

Ticket prices vary depending on factors such as time of day, day of the week, film format (2D, 3D, IMAX), and any applicable discounts (senior, child, student). Checking directly with the theater for current pricing is advised.

Question 4: What types of films are typically shown?

Ocean City theaters generally offer a mix of mainstream releases, family-friendly options, and occasional independent or classic films. Specific film schedules and programming details are available through theater websites or local media outlets.
